Italian meatballs

Took some ideas from different websites - iamthatlady.com, bunsinmyoven.com, tasteandsee.com, and cleanfoodcrush.com

Ingredients
-1 lb ground turkey (93% lean)
-4 cloves of garlic (Cuisinart-ed)
-1 egg
-1/4 cup bread crumbs (I used panko)
-1/8 cup of grated Parmesan cheese (didn't measure out, but could have used more)
-1/2 yellow onion, finely diced
-1 tsp Italian seasoning
-1 tsp Oregano
-1 tsp basil (used fresh from the garden) - Cuisinart-ed
-1 tsp dried parsley
-salt and pepper to taste (1/2 tsp of each roughly)
-1 jar marinara sauce 
-zoodles

Instructions:
1. Mix all into bowl with the ground meat
2. Use spoon (my TBSP) to scoop meat onto tray
3. Cook 15-20 min in oven at 400 F
4. Mix zoodles with half a jar of marinara sauce (use other 1/2 for second night) - also add some Italian seasoning, garlic powder, and generous amount of crushed red pepper
5. Serve zoodles, sauce, and meatballs

Notes:
-I also served with asparagus, one bell pepper, one onion that was cooked in the Air Fryer for more food.
-Eric said to add some FENNEL next time

Chimichurri sauce

Eric didn't like it, so not sure if I will make again, but I liked it.
Recipe taken from Gimme Some Oven

Ingredients:
-1 cup fresh flat-leaf parsley, tightly packed 
-1 cup fresh cilantro, tightly packed
-1/2 cup diced red onion
-3 Tbsp fresh oregano (I used 1 tsp of dried oregano)
-3 cloves of garlic, peeled
-2 Tbsp fresh lime juice (I used juice of one lime)
-2 Tbsp red wine vinegar (thought this was too much)
-1/4 tsp sea salt
-1/4 tsp freshly-ground black pepper
-1/4 tsp red pepper flakes (I sprinkled generously and could have used some more)
-1/2 cup of olive oil

Directions:
-Add all ingredients except olive oil to a food process, and pulse a few times until chopped.  Slowly stream in olive oil, while pulsing the mixture a few more times until combined.

Notes:
-more red pepper flakes
-too much red wine vinegar
-I served with chicken and asparagus
-I think I made this before and should try using with flank steak next time instead of chicken

Skinny Pineapple Chicken with Cashews

Recipe taken from Bowl of Delicious.
Felt like making Asian last night.  I doubled the sauce because I added veggies (bell pepper trio) and onions.

Ingredients:
-chicken breast, 1.5 lbs cubed
-salt and pepper to taste
-Your choice veggies: bell pepper trio, red onions
-1 cup fresh diced pineapple (reserve juices if any to add to sauce below)
-1/2 cup of cashews

Sauce:
-2 (4) garlic cloves
-1 (2) Tbsp ginger
-2 (4) Tbsp rice wine vinegar - tasted too vinegary! use less next time
-2 (4) Tbsp soy sauce
-2 (4) tsp Sriracha sauce - used maybe a little more, had some kick
-1/2 (1) tsp toasted sesame oil
-Sprinkled red pepper flakes for more spice
-leftover pineapple juice if any
-2 tsp corn starch + 1/4 cup of water 

Directions:
1. Combine ingredients to make sauce + cornstarch/water - set aside
2. Cook chicken with salt, pepper, garlic powder - set aside
3. Cook veggies a little bit
4. Add sauce and stir
5. Add cornstarch/water mix - whisk with fork before adding
6. Stir until thickened
7. Add cashews and diced pineapple

Notes:
Served with rice.
As mentioned above, too vinegary, would add less than 4 Tbsp of rice wine vinegar.  Pineapple is already kind of acidic.

Avocado Pesto

Recipe taken from Eat Yourself Skinny

Ingredients:
-2 avocados
-1 cup fresh basil leaves
-3 cloves of garlic (used 4 and had some extra bite)
-1/4 cup of pine nuts, toasted (no more than 1/4 bc can be too nutty)
-2 tbsp. lemon juice (used 1 whole lemon)
-1/2 tsp sea salt
-3 Tbsp olive oil
-cracked black pepper, to taste

Directions:
1.  Mix in large Cuisinart
2. Added a little water (1/8 cup) to thin it out a little

Notes:
-Served with veggies (red onion, bell peppers, broccoli) and chicken - seasoned with salt, pepper, garlic powder
-can do with zoodles as in the website recipe
-unfortunately, have to make separately each day because avocados can go bad - but could try pre-making and freezing afterwards.  I just pre-peeled garlic and set aside the toasted pine nuts for the next day's serving.

Barbeque sauce

Recipe taken from @cleanfoodcrush

Ingredients
-15 ounces organic tomato sauce
-1 Tbsp tomato paste
-2 tsp mustard (OMITTED FOR THE HUBS)
-1/3 cup raw honey (use a little less next time as it was pretty sweet)
-1/4 cup high quality balsamic vinegar
-1/2 cup of water
-2 Tbsp pure maple syrup (or unsulphured molasses --> maybe try next time?)
-1 Tbsp apple cider vinegar (or coconut aminos --> maybe try next time?)
-1 tsp sea salt
-2 tsp smoked paprika
-1/2 tsp onion powder
-1/2 tsp garlic powder
-1/2 tsp ground black pepper (ADD MORE)
-Did not measure, but added a lot of white pepper for a spicier taste

Directions.
1. Add all ingredients to a saucepan
2. Bring to a nice simmer over medium-high heat (at least a 7)
3. Lower heat to low (1) and simmer while occasionally whisking for about 30 min (did it for 28 as it was starting to smoke)
4. Allow to cool completely
5.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week

Notes:
-Served with chicken strips (oven), cauliflower (oven), and mini-potatoes (air-fryer) that were all seasoned with the same spices as above + cayenne pepper for added heat.
-Would consider cooking the night before (Saturday) and then cooking it with the chicken the next day or in a slow cooker shredded chicken recipe

Korean Ground Turkey

I used 2 recipes for Korean Beef Bowls from Damn Delicious and Skinnytaste.
Used to be made with zoodles, but complicated dish too much.  Also, zoodles are either expensive or a lot more work, so just use chopped zucchini now.

Ingredients
-1 pound ground turkey
-fresh ginger (2 inches), cuisinarted
-garlic, 3-6 cloves cuisinarted
-VEGGIES: zucchini, onions, bell peppers
-TOPPINGS: green onions, sesame seeds

SAUCE:
-1 tablespoon of light brown sugar (or sub honey)
-1/4 cup of low sodium soy sauce
-2 tablespoons of water
-Crushed red pepper flakes
-1 tsp sesame oil

Directions
1. Mix sauce ingredients in bowl
2. Cuisinart the ginger and garlic
3. Cook ground turkey with ginger, garlic, and sauce
4. Garnish with green onions and sesame seeds
